Discerning and Notifying about Robocalls
Detecting robocalls can be tricky, especially as scammers become more and more sophisticated. Frequent indicators of a robocall include automated messages, non-specific greetings, and urgent requests for personal information. If you get a call from suspicious area codes, such as 279, it’s crucial to remain vigilant. Scammers often use common area codes to fool individuals into picking up, making it essential to confirm any assertions made during the call.
Once you identify a robocall, notifying it is a key step in fighting the situation. You can report dubious numbers to multiple authorities, including the FTC and state regulatory bodies. Additionally, services like CallBlocker offer resources for documenting and tracking spam calls, helping to build a knowledge base on prevalent scams, such as those coming from the 404 area code. Maintaining logs of these calls can aid in detecting trends or specific sources of spam.

Safeguarding One against Upcoming Spam Calls
In order to safeguard yourself from spam calls, it is crucial to stay alert and proactive. First, get acquainted with common area codes associated with scams. For example, area code seven four seven has gained notorious for spam and scam calls, in addition to others like area code 929 and five six one. By recognizing the trends in these area codes, you can better detect when an incoming call might be a scam and decide not to answer it.
An additional effective strategy is to use call-blocking features found on most smartphones. Numerous devices come equipped with features to block unrecognized or suspicious numbers, and you can also download dedicated apps designed to filter out spam calls. Leveraging these tools can significantly reduce the number of undesired calls you get, especially from known problematic area codes such as two three nine and two seven nine, which have reported elevated levels of spam activity.
Lastly, consider enrolling your number with the National Do Not Call List. By doing so, you can diminish the volume of telemarketing calls you get. Nonetheless, it's important to keep in mind that while this won't eliminate all spam calls, it will decrease the frequency of authentic telemarketers contacting you. Combining this with education about which area codes to be cautious of will create a robust strategy to defend against spam calls.
